Honda Civic Sedan 1991

(1991-1996)

Honda Civic Sedan 1991 was first presented by Honda in 1991. This is the second generation of Honda Civic Sedan. We have full information about 11 modifications of Honda Civic Sedan. Honda Civic Sedan 1991 has three engines with horsepowers range of 90 up to 160. The engine is petrol. Acceleration 0-60 miles per hour takes about seven seconds, with maximum speed being 133.6 miles per hour. The ground clearence is 5.9 inches.
